    One of the most important artists of our era, Ryuichi Sakamoto has had a prolific career spanning over four decades, from techno-pop stardom to Oscar-winning film composer. The evolution of his music has coincided with his life journeys. Following Fukushima, Sakamoto became an iconic figure in Japan's social movement against nuclear power. As Sakamoto returns to music following cancer, his haunting awareness of life crisis leads to a resounding new masterpiece. Ryuichi Sakamoto: Coda is an intimate portrait of both the artist and the man.

    They were promised Heaven but they found themselves in Hell The Crusades: Crescent & The Cross unfurls two centuries of war two cultures impassioned by belief and one land to stage it all - an epic of human drama cast in the name of the holy. Once called the Levant the area encompassing modern day Israel and parts of Lebanon Syria and Turkey fell under the siege of Christian soldiers in 1096 AD. Galvanized by Pope Urban II waves of Christian warriors fought their way from Europe to the Holy Land intent on wresting it away from Arab occupiers. Countless battles amazing feats and unforgettable characters forged legends and legacies but clear victory remained elusive. Only the 13th century and a new menace from Asia finally brought an end to conflict.

    In the early 1960s the BBC embarked on one of their most important and ambitious series ever. It was to be the definitive history of the First World War complete in twenty-six 40-minute episodes. An inspired account of the world-shattering events of 1914-1918 The Great War is narrated by Sir Michael Redgrave and employs the voice skills of many other leading actors of the day including Sir Ralph Richardson and Marius Goring. The series includes authentic archive footage and stunning photographic images gathered from 37 separate sources around the world. It also features interviews with many veterans of the war (by this time most were still only in their 60s) as well as almost 150 separate extracts from diaries letters and reports from the war.
